AbstractNon‐polarized and linearly polarized recoil‐free γ‐rays (Mössbauer effect) have been used to determine spin directions and the orientation of the electric field gradient (EFG) principal axes for the two iron sites in vivianite. The values obtained for the internal fields, quadrupole splittings, isomer shifts, and the relative orientations of the internal fields and EFG principal axes with respect to the crystal axes are tabulated.
